Language Arts - Reading, Spelling, and Composition

Our language arts program is designed to develop strong foundational literacy skills while cultivating a love of reading and writing.

In reading, students will:

  • Develop phonemic and phonological awareness
  • Master all letter-sound correspondences
  • Read words and sentences with fluency and expression
  • Recognize and read high-frequency sight words including color and number words
  • Practice comprehension strategies: predicting, summarizing, visualizing, asking questions, and making connections and inferences whether stories are read silently or aloud.
  • Explore literature elements: main idea, cause/effect, sequencing, fact vs. opinion, and point of view
  • Identify literary genres: fiction, nonfiction, folktales, and poetry

In phonics and spelling, students will:

  • Learn decoding strategies and word blends
  • Build encoding skills through structural phonics
  • Practice spelling rules and vocabulary through weekly spelling units aligned with reading materials
  • Correctly spell high frequency sight words

In grammar and composition, students will:

  • Compose simple paragraphs using correct grammar and punctuation
  • Explore different types of sentences: questions, statements, commands, exclamations
  • Learn basic parts of speech and verb tenses
  • Use the writing process: plan, draft, revise, and publish
  • Create a variety of writing pieces: creative stories, reports, instructional writing, and letters

In handwriting, students will:

  • Use proper pencil grip and sitting posture
  • Write legibly and efficiently in both manuscript and cursive using D’Nealian formation on lined and unlined paper

Mathematics - Developing Problem-Solving Skills

Our elementary math curriculum builds number fluency and problem-solving abilities through interactive lessons and hands-on practice.

Students will:

  • Understand number values and place value (up to 3-digit numbers)
  • Add and subtract (regrouping introduced in Quarter 3)
  • Practice fact families up to 20
  • Read and interpret clocks and calendars to measure time
  • Identify and create patterns
  • Use basic fractions, linear and volume measurements
  • Apply strategies to solve one- and two-step word problems
  • Understand coin values and money concepts
  • Practice mental math, speed math, and estimation

Science - Experiential and Informative

Our science program encourages inquiry, exploration, and wonder about God’s creation. Students learn through hands-on experiments and discovery-based learning.

Students will:

  • Engage in hands-on experiments and STEM-based investigations, using the scientific  method
  • Develop scientific thinking skills, including analyzing, predicting, and hypothesizing
  • Study life cycles, states of matter, forces and motion, simple machines, weather, and the solar system
  • Explore human anatomy, health, and nutrition through the lens of God’s design

Social Studies - American History & Geography

First Grade social studies at Canyon Heights Academy introduces students to community, history, and the world around them in an age-appropriate, Catholic context.

Students will:

  • Develop an understanding of chronological thinking and historical change over time
  • Learn about U.S. history, including Columbus, the Pilgrims, Native American cultures, the Constitution, the Founding Fathers, Civil War, Civil Rights Movement
  • Become familiar with North, Central, and South American geography
  • Compare and contrast historical stories, people, places, and situations
  • Understand points of view based on perspective, developing concepts of community
  • Develop basic research skills
